1. Protein and granola bars

This super convenient and easy-to-carry food does not require you to stress about refrigeration. Protein bars loaded with nuts make an all-in-one snack as they are a pocketful of nutrients like protein, carbohydrates, and healthy fat. This trio will compensate for the energy loss zeroed in by long driving. However, pay attention to bars blended with added sugars and unhealthy additives; they may be better for keeping you fueled.

2. Fresh fruit and nut butter

Fresh fruits like bananas or grapes make up your lost energy. Grapes have high water content, which will keep you hydrated on the road and also fight fatigue. Bananas, apples, strawberries, etc., contain many vitamins and minerals that look after your nourishment, are easy to digest, and are low in calories. You can pair them with high-protein nut butter for a quick bite while driving if you want.

3. Oatmeal cups

Oatmeals are hand down the best road trip snacks when hitting the road during the morning hours. You can fill them with coconut milk, greek yogurt, or any choice of liquid. Oatmeal is nutritionally rich. It has a handful of vitamins, minerals, antioxidants, and fibers that promote regular bowel emptying and prevent bloating.

4. Trail mix

Trail mix is yet another food for road trips, high in nutritional value. What’s best? It does not require refrigeration, is portable, and meets the protein, fiber, and healthy fats requirements. It fuels your body with surplus nourishment and keeps you alert. Look for nuts, seeds, and unsweetened dried fruits while steering clear of sugared fruits. You can also make your trail mix at home- add your favorite nuts, dried fruits, chocolate chips, and seeds, toss in all together, and you are good to go.

5. Unsweetened yogurt

Unsweetened yogurt is road trip food you can have to keep yourself cool. Although it requires you to carry ice or ice packs for refrigeration, it helps fill your belly with proteins. You should steer clear of flavored yogurts as they contain high sugar. Your best pick should be unsweetened or plain yogurt, but you can add your toppings, such as berries, nuts, chia seeds, and seeds you like the most.

6. Roasted chickpeas

Chickpeas are rich in protein, fiber, magnesium, folate, and zinc, so they fairly make a stack of nutrients in fulfilling your nutritional needs. You may take a cup of roasted chickpeas on your road trip as it is easy to carry and eat while driving. However, don’t gulp on this snack too much as it can make you thirsty.

7. Hard-boiled eggs

Hard-boiled eggs are yet another food for road trips enriched with healthy fats, protein, and vitamin B12 antioxidants like lutein and zeaxanthin, making them a particularly healthy choice for nonvegetarians. Just be sure to eat them in a limited quantity. A single-boiled egg can pack 6-7g of protein, depending on its size. This makes them a great healthy snack for a road trip or picnic.

8. Cheese sticks

Cheese sticks can be frozen for easy munching on your road trip. To increase their shelf life, you can freeze them to last an entire day of travel. It is a source of calcium, protein, and calories for your nutritional needs. Cheese sticks are small, portable, easy-to-eat snacks made from just about any variety of semi-hard cheese.

9. Dark chocolate

Chocolate is counted as a non-negotiable snack for a road trip. It not only satiates the sweet tooth but also provides healthy nutrition. This sweet packet is loaded with powerful polyphenol antioxidants, possessing anti-inflammatory and heart-protective properties. So if you are planning your next road trip with your clique and wondering how to eat healthy on a road trip, dark chocolate makes a well-round option.

10. Electrolytes

Drinking water is the last thing on your mind when driving during your road trip because you don’t have to stop using restrooms otherwise. So, having an electrolyte pack with you is a great way to keep your hydration levels up when traveling, and once you reach your final distance, you can rehydrate easily.” Another great option is coconut water, which is rich in electrolytes and great for hydration.

The Closure!

Snacking can be an important part of your road trip. Although it may be difficult for you to be on a healthy diet all the time during your road trip, planning ahead and packing nutritious snacks can keep your body charged and meet your hunger needs. If you take a cooler with you, fresh veggies, yogurt, and hard-boiled eggs can be stored until the last day of your trip. Other options that don’t require cooler include seeds, nuts, nut butter, drinkable soups, protein bars, popcorn, etc. They don’t require you to store or refrigerate them.
